In addition, 30 credit points have to be gained within the scope of the individual supplementary area. At least 20 credit points have to be gained in the form of modules or other programmes, and 10 credit points by individual courses (§ 16 BPO). The subject-specific regulations (see menu on right-hand side; will appear shortly) may include deviating rules, in particular mandatory options in the form of a "structured supplement".
